| Description | Total RNA was prepared from cell line WM983B. WM983B is a human metastatic melanoma cell line that was established from an inguinal node metastatic site in a 54-year-old male patient. The subject displayed malignant melanoma of polypoid type, level IV with a tumor thickness of 2.5 cm. MW983B line contains the BRAF V600E mutation that causes increased signaling via the extracellular signal-regulated MAPK/ERK kinase pathways to enhance proliferation. WM983B is wild type for PTEN, N-ras, c-KIT, and CDK4. This cell line was derived from the same patient as the cell lines WM983A, WM983B BR, and WM983C. WM983B cells produce xenograft tumors when injected into immunocompromised mice. |
